41b to GD Phillips, and he gets Phillips straightaway! Back of a length delivery that pitches just outside off stump before nipping back. Phillips tries to force it through the off side but the inward movement means that the ball kisses the inside edge and flies through to Conway, who makes no mistake!. 34/4 98b to BGF Green, soft dismissal! Another change-up delivery on a length outside off. Green, looking at the width, throws the kitchen sink at it but the lack of pace means that he slices it straight to Rehan at backward point!. 87/8 99b to Haris Rauf, and Rauf departs, just as quickly as he walked in! Another beautifully-disguised slower one outside off. This lands on a fullish length and Rauf tries to get it over extra cover. All he does is offer more catching practice to du Plooy. 87/9 100b to DA Payne, hat-trick for Mills! And the Brave have bowled out the Welsh Fire! Slower one that lands on a full length outside off. Payne, walking out at 11, tries to reverse lap it over short third man. No prizes for guessing that he lobs it straight down the fielder's throat. Mills becomes only the second cricketer to take a hat-trick in the Men's Hundred!. 87/10 | ||||||||||
